How Dividend Vision calculates yield and returns

Distribution rate (22.64%) is the latest regular payout annualized by the fund's stated frequency, divided by the last close. Issuers often publish this as β€œDistribution Rate” on the fact sheet. Trailing-12-month yield (21.68%) is the sum of distributions paid in the last 12 months, split-adjusted, divided by the last close. It lags a recent raise or cut. We show a 30-day SEC yield when the fund publishes one. Schwab and other issuers may report a TTM distribution yield or SEC yield on a different date β€” all can be valid; they are not interchangeable. Total return uses split-adjusted close with distributions reinvested on the ex-dividend date (a modeling convention, not the cash-settlement date) from the first stored bar on or after inception through the latest bar, compared with the same window on the benchmark. That is the security's total return, not your personal gain/loss. Figures below use Dividend Vision data as of September 3, 2026.
